These were 1967 dollars hand stamped with a flag image by an individual with a gold glitter ink pad to make them "special".

There is nothing extra valuable about them at all. They have been around for at least 7-8 years.

Around the same time someone was stamping the $2 note with a Polar Bear image to commemorate the 10th anniversary of the toonie.

Again, no extra value - just someone trying to profit from peoples lack of knowledge.
